Job Description

Hours: Full-time – 35 Hours
Work Location: 30-30 Thomson Avenue, LIC, NY 11101

DDC Law is looking for an Associate General Counsel to conduct various types of legal assessments with increasing complexity, including but not limited to:

1) Handle a diverse range of duties and responsibilities effectively while exercising initiative and independent judgment in a fast-paced environment while working under the supervision of the General Counsel and his Senior Staff. Review and draft contracts and internal policies
2) Support the DDC Law in providing agency-wide legal advice on a wide range of topics related to every aspect of DDC’s program needs.
3) Support the DDC Law by conducting legal research on a wide range of topics.
4) Review and revise professional, construction, and design-build contract documents and communicate contract approval and public procurement requirements to the agency’s construction and design divisions.
5) Perform litigation support activities and commercial claims analysis for matters pending with the NYC Law Department and the NYC Comptroller’s Office;
6) Review agency responses to the public pursuant to the Freedom of Information Law (“FOIL”) and coordinate agency responses to the public in coordination with the agency’s public relations office.
7) Evaluate and provide legal guidance on conflicts of interest related matters to agency staff and management.
8) Assist with the review of real property issues that impact the agency’s construction efforts, including the oversight of real property condemnation proceedings pursuant to the New York State (NYS) Eminent Domain Procedure Law (“EDPL”), the review of various types of leases, title reports, surveys, as well as the review and preparation of various types of license agreements and land use actions.
9) Prepare funding and security agreements for the Office of Management and Budget (“OMB”) review and approval and ensure the City’s first-priority security lien interests pursuant to the Uniform Commercial Code (“UCC”).
10) Assist division staff with procurement appeals and decision process, including draft opinions and presenting facts and decisions to the Agency Chief Contracting Officer and agency staff.
11) Assist Director of Labor Relations, Human Resources, and others on issues pertaining agency employees, locals representing employees, grievances, and any other issues that arise regarding the collective bargaining agreement.
12) Per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

1. Admission to the New York State Bar; and either "2" or "3" below.
2. One year of satisfactory United States legal experience subsequent to admission to any state bar; or
3. Six months of satisfactory service as an Agency Attorney Interne (30086).
Incumbents must remain Members of the New York State Bar in good standing for the duration of this employment.
In addition to meeting the minimum Qualification Requirements:
To be assigned to Assignment Level (AL) II, candidates must have one year of experience at Assignment Level I or two years of comparable legal experience subsequent to admission to the bar, in the areas of law related to the assignment. To be assigned to AL III candidates must have two years of experience in Assignment Levels I and/or II or three years of comparable legal experience subsequent to admission to the bar, in the areas of law related to the assignment.
